Senior Specialist, Organizational Strategy

Key Responsibilities

  • Support multiple organization design, people initiatives, and strategic projects-including those focused on integrating AI and automation-by collaborating with specialists, consultants, the Global People Centers of Excellence, and stakeholders across business units.
  • Conduct current state assessments, analyze findings, and contribute to the development of recommendations and design solutions with a focus on the impact and adoption of AI and automation within operating models and workforce structures.
  • Aid in defining project scope, developing workplans, and executing on strategic and operational initiatives.
  • Act as a change agent by applying stakeholder analysis and change management techniques, including the development of change management plans, stakeholder maps, and communication strategies.
  • Build strong relationships and collaborate across the People organization to identify and address current and future people-related initiatives.
  • Identify risks and challenges and contribute to developing practical, actionable solutions.
  • Support multiple projects concurrently, partnering with People leaders, team members, and stakeholders to ensure alignment and progress.
  • Participate in cross-functional working groups to address complex organizational issues and develop effective solutions.
  • Develop and maintain project plans, track risks, and report progress against milestones to ensure initiatives remain on schedule.
  • Utilize organization design tools such as Orgvue and AI-driven analytics platforms to generate insights and support decision-making.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Organizational Psychology, Human Resources, or equivalent required
  • 5+ years of experience in a Human Capital, Strategy Consulting, and/or Org Design role for a large, global, matrixed organization
  • Experience in change management, operating model redesign, and organizational design, preferably on global projects/initiatives
  • Strong consultative skills and client service orientation
  • Experience leveraging AI-driven tools and data analytics platforms (e.g., Orgvue, Workday, Tableau, or similar) in organizational design or organizational effectiveness projects
  • Familiarity with the impact of AI and automation on operating models, workforce structures, and ways of working
  • Demonstrated interest in staying current with emerging trends in AI, digital transformation, and the future of work
  • Strong project coordination and delivery sk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ities
  • Able to manage competing, high-priority demands; prioritizing workload, and multiple responsibilities against strict deadlines
  • Strong interpersonal and collaboration skills
  • Able to establish credibility and rapport with stakeholders globally and in a virtual environment
  • Able to communicate clearly, concisely, and effectively, adjusting communication style based on the audience
  • Strong analytical skills and ability to prepare executive-ready materials, including mastery of PowerPoint and Excel
  • High comfort level in ambiguous situations; able to learn quickly and exercise judgment in situations where data may be elusive
